Given numbers are 518/95,131/85,435/79

Formula to find LCM of Fractions is

LCM = LCM of Numerators/GCF of Denominators

As per the formula LCM of Fractions let’s split into two parts and find the LCM of Numerators and GCF of Denominators

In the given fractions LCM of Numerators means LCM of 518,131,435

Least Common Multiple of Numerators i.e. LCM of 518,131,435 is 29518230.

GCF of Denominators means GCF of 95,85,79 as per the given fractions.

GCF of 95,85,79 is 1 as it is the largest common factor for these numbers.
